@Override
public void getDetectorProfile(String detectorId, ActionListener<ADTaskProfileResponse> listener) {
final DiscoveryNode[] eligibleNodes = this.nodeFilterer.getEligibleDataNodes();
ADTaskProfileRequest profileRequest = new ADTaskProfileRequest(detectorId, eligibleNodes);
this.client.execute(ADTaskProfileAction.INSTANCE, profileRequest, getADTaskProfileResponseActionListener(listener));
}

// We need to wrap AD-specific response type listeners around an internal listener, and re-generate the response from a generic
// ActionResponse. This is needed to prevent classloader issues and ClassCastExceptions when executed by other plugins.
private ActionListener<ADTaskProfileResponse> getADTaskProfileResponseActionListener(ActionListener<ADTaskProfileResponse> listener) {
ActionListener<ADTaskProfileResponse> internalListener = ActionListener
.wrap(profileResponse -> { listener.onResponse(profileResponse); }, listener::onFailure);
ActionListener<ADTaskProfileResponse> actionListener = wrapActionListener(internalListener, actionResponse -> {
ADTaskProfileResponse response = ADTaskProfileResponse.fromActionResponse(actionResponse);
return response;
});
return actionListener;
}

private <T extends ActionResponse> ActionListener<T> wrapActionListener(
final ActionListener<T> listener,
final Function<ActionResponse, T> recreate
) {
ActionListener<T> actionListener = ActionListener.wrap(r -> {
listener.onResponse(recreate.apply(r));
;
}, e -> { listener.onFailure(e); });
return actionListener;
}

public static ADTaskProfileResponse fromActionResponse(ActionResponse actionResponse) {
if (actionResponse instanceof ADTaskProfileResponse) {
return (ADTaskProfileResponse) actionResponse;
}

try (ByteArrayOutputStream baos = new ByteArrayOutputStream(); OutputStreamStreamOutput osso = new OutputStreamStreamOutput(baos)) {
actionResponse.writeTo(osso);
try (StreamInput input = new InputStreamStreamInput(new ByteArrayInputStream(baos.toByteArray()))) {
return new ADTaskProfileResponse(input);
}
} catch (IOException e) {
throw new UncheckedIOException("failed to parse ActionResponse into ADTaskProfileResponse", e);
}
}
